## This Week's Must-See Performances
The episode kicks off with a spotlight on legendary venues like the historic Belly Up in Solana Beach, a proving ground for musicians since 1974 that has hosted icons like Willie Nelson. For those seeking authentic local flavor, The Heart in Ocean Beach transforms from daytime thrift shop to nighttime music haven, featuring upcoming performances by "Sit Pretty," "Toof Fairy," and "The Microblades" for just $10.
Nostalgia seekers won't want to miss Creed's "Summer of '99" Tour at North Island Credit Union Amphitheatre, while The Sound in Del Mar offers a more intimate setting for discovering emerging artists. The weekend lineup continues with Saturday's showcase of local talents "Strange Noise," "Mewtone," "Far From Away," and "What You Once Were" at The Heart.
## Venue Spotlight: Humphreys Concerts by the Bay
Named San Diego's top concert venue under 3,000 capacity by Union-Tribune readers, Humphreys Concerts by the Bay earns special recognition for its breathtaking marina setting. The episode paints a vivid picture of watching performances as boats bob nearby and the moon rises behind musicians—creating an unforgettable atmospheric experience.

## Weekly Music Rituals Worth Experiencing
The episode breaks down San Diego's music week rhythms:
- Wednesdays: Open Mic Night at The Heart showcases diverse talents from jazz vocalists to experimental instrumentalists
- Thursdays: Music Box downtown hosts funk and soul sessions with surprise guest appearances
- Fridays: Nate's Garden Grill combines delicious barbecue with acoustic bluegrass under atmospheric string lights

## Hidden Musical Treasures
The episode reveals exclusive insider knowledge about under-the-radar music experiences, including:
- JAI at the Conrad in La Jolla featuring unadvertised jazz performances
- Late-night impromptu jam sessions at Nate's Garden Grill
- Surprise poolside saxophone performances at Lafayette Hotel
## Last-Minute Show Resources
For spontaneous concert-goers, Beat Map provides essential resources for discovering last-minute performances, including Bandinstown, San Diego Reader's "Music Shows" section, and the recommendation to follow favorite venues and artists on Instagram for real-time updates.
